Located at 1126 S. Kingshighway in St. Louis, MO, Little Bit of Haven provides a home away from home for families traveling to St. Louis from afar with a seriously ill or injured family member requiring a hospital stay. Since St. Louis is recognized as having some of the best doctors in the nation, it is not uncommon for families to travel hundreds or thousands of miles away for the best care. We offer a 6 bedroom, 3 story home, available 24 hours a day, within walking distance to St. Louis Children's and Barnes Jewish Hospital. Allowing family members to stay close by enables them to communicate with doctors as well as be there for their loved one at any time of day. Being so close is just as important as the actual medical care they receive. When families are faced with a medical crisis, the last thing they should have to think about is where they can afford to stay, where they will do their laundry, where they will get their next meal or where they can lay their heads. A Little Bit of Haven seeks to provide just that, rest and peace, at little or sometimes no cost, depending on the situation. We are part of the Acts 1:8 Mission Society which is a 501(c)3 and recognized service organization under the Lutheran Church Missouri Synod. The educational philosophy at Shaw Avenue Children's Center is demonstrated by the following: We include a diverse group of families and staff. Our smaller overall enrollment size and our small child to teacher ratios are comfortable for very young children. Our encouraging learning environment is formed by our knowledge of individual child development, as opposed to a school model based on age requirements. We promote the growth of children's emotional security and confidence as a foundation for their mental and physical growth. Teams of teachers model the decision-making and cooperation that we expect children to learn. The practice of our Peace Table process confirms that young children have the ability to reach mutually agreeable solutions.
